Generic Cleocin T 1% Topical Lotion contains Clindamycin as Its primary active ingredient. Clindamycin is a topical antibiotic that is used to treat acne vulgaris of the skin and reduce the number of acne lesions. This medication works by stopping the proliferation of bacteria by inhibiting a pathway of bacterial protein formation. It is a structural analog to one organelle (tRNA) of the bacterial cell that takes its place to stop the synthesis of protein. This medication is not a regular moisturizer and should not be used this way unless your doctor advises you to do so.

Before you buy this medication from us, make sure you are not allergic to any of the active or inactive components of the medicine.
Let your doctor know if you have a history of ulcerative colitis, enteritis, and C. diff-associated diarrhea. This medication may make your current condition worse.
Let your doctor know right away if you experience symptoms such as constant diarrhea, abdominal pain/ cramping, and blood/mucus in your stool. Do not use anti-diarrhea medicines to treat this, as it may make your situation worse.
Inform your doctor about any other medications you may take, as Cleocin may interact with them and cause harm.
Some of the most common side effects that may occur because of using generic Clindamycin 1% lotion are:
Burning
Itching
Dryness
Oily skin
Skin peeling where the medication is applied
Some more serious side effects that may occur due to the use of generic Clindamycin 1% lotion are:
A severe allergic reaction: Itching, rashes, hives, throat closing up, severe dizziness, swelling of lymph nodes, swelling of tongue, throat, or the face, trouble breathing, wheezing, nausea, vomiting, stomach cramps, diarrhea, etc.
C. difficile: Diarrhea that won’t stop, fruity smell in your stool, blood/ mucus on your stool, abdominal or stomach pain, stomach cramping. (do not use anti-diarrhea or opioid products if you have this, as it may make your condition worse.
Clean your hands. Clean and pat dry the affected areas of your skin. Apply this medication as your doctor has directed you to.
This medication is usually used twice a day.
Do not apply this medication to sensitive areas of your skin, such as your eye, nose, mouth, or any place where the skin barrier is broken.
If it goes into these areas by accident, it is advised to thoroughly rinse the area with cold water (not freezing).
